Key Points
- Reliable and Punctual: Flight tracking ensures your driver is waiting, even if your flight is delayed.
- Comfort and Convenience: Private vehicles accommodate up to seven passengers, making it great for groups.
- No Hidden Costs: All taxes, fees, and handling charges are included in the upfront price.
- Flexible Waiting Time: Up to 60 minutes of complimentary wait time at the airport helps reduce stress.
- Easy to Find: Driver will be in the arrival hall with your name, though some reviews mention minor difficulties.
- Option for Extras: Baby seats and boosters available on request.
What to Expect When You Book This Transfer

Booking this private transfer from Barcelona Airport to the city center is simple and transparent. You choose your preferred pickup time, and the price remains consistent with what you’d pay for a taxi — but with extra perks. Once your flight lands, your driver will be waiting in the arrivals hall, holding a sign with your name, ready to escort you to your accommodation.
The journey itself takes approximately 30 minutes, depending on traffic. The vehicle can comfortably seat up to seven passengers, making it ideal for families, small groups, or travelers with lots of luggage. You’ll appreciate the flight monitoring, which tracks your arrivals and adjusts for delays, ensuring your driver is there when you step off the plane.
Meet & Greet Service is standard, adding a personal touch. If you experience any difficulty locating your driver, customer support is just a call away, ready to assist and get you on your way. The friendly, English-speaking drivers also share some tips about Barcelona, which adds value to the experience and helps you start your trip with some local insight.
The Vehicle and Comfort
The vehicle is private, clean, and modern. Travelers with lots of luggage or children will find the space adequate. However, it’s worth noting that sedan drivers cannot carry more than four pieces of luggage; larger groups should plan accordingly or consider splitting into two vehicles if needed.

FAQ

How do I find my driver at Barcelona Airport?
Your driver will be waiting in the arrivals hall holding a sign with your name on it. Sometimes it might be a little tricky to spot, so look carefully and keep an eye out for the sign.
What if my flight is delayed?
The driver tracks your flight using flight monitoring, so they will be there when you arrive, even if your plane is late.
How long is the transfer from airport to city center?
The journey typically takes about 30 minutes, depending on traffic conditions.
What’s included in the price?
The fare covers the private transfer, all taxes, fees, and handling charges. It also includes up to 60 minutes of waiting time at the airport.
Can I request a baby seat or booster?
Yes, baby seats and boosters are available on request, making this a good choice for traveling with little ones.
How many passengers can the vehicle accommodate?
The vehicle can carry up to seven passengers, ideal for families or small groups.
Is this a shared or private service?
This is a private transfer, so only your group will participate.
